New York Times Apologizes For Much-Ridiculed Story About Fathers


The reporter and editor responsible for publishing a much-derided New York Times story about fathers are sorry for running the article, they told The Huffington Post Monday morning. “It was a bad idea from the get-go,” said Wendell Jamieson, the editor who oversees the Times’ Metro section, where the story appeared on Sunday. And I regret it.”Filip Bondy, the freelancer who wrote the story, said, “Sorry, sorry, sorry.”The Times story, “How Vital Are Women? “Routines were radically altered,” Bondy noted in the story, explaining that fathers had to bring kids to play dates and sports events. They also apparently had to feed the children: “Growling stomachs required filling on a regular basis.”Breaking news: Fathers care for their kids!
